I did a little research for you in an effort to answer your question and I did so by going on the website Insigniaproducts.com and I entered the model number of this TV (i.e., NS-40D420NA18) and then I clicked on "support" and then I downloaded the user manual for this TV. According to the Insignia website, the user manual applies to this 40" model as well as their 49" and 55" models. Indication is made within that Online user manual that the distance between all four (4) mounting screws (and their holes which they are screwed into on this television's chassis) is 7.87" (a.k.a. 200mm). It further states to use type M6 screws that are at least 9.5mm, but do not exceed 11.5mm in length. This information (according to the Insignia Products website is all about the above models and now you will have to "study" your Rocketfish full motion wall mount (40-70 inch) product.
